Overview of Marfan Syndrome

Marfan Syndrome and the Risk of Dissecting Aortic Aneurysm Marfan Syndrome is a hereditary condition that impacts the body’s connective tissue, which supports and facilitates growth and development.

This condition primarily impacts the heart, eyes, bones, and joints and results from a mutation in the FBN1 gene.

What is Marfan Syndrome?

Marfan Syndrome is a hereditary condition that affects connective tissue by altering elastic fibers. It often results in long limbs, flexible joints, and cardiovascular issues.

These symptoms may vary in intensity from mild to severe and can differ from person to person.

Genetic Influences and Heredity

This disorder results from a mutation in the fibrillin-1 gene, which is essential for connective tissue strength. The mutation causes the tissue to become weak.

Marfan Syndrome is inherited genetically. If one parent has it, each child has a 50% likelihood of inheriting the condition.

Typical Symptoms and Diagnostic Standards

To diagnose Marfan Syndrome, doctors assess symptoms and medical history. Key signs often include:

  • Extensive arms, legs, and fingers
  • Spinal curvature
  • Irregularities in the chest
  • Enlarged aorta and other cardiovascular anomalies
  • Eye problems, such as lens displacement

Doctors diagnose Marfan Syndrome using the Ghent nosology, examining the skeleton, eyes, heart, and family history. Genetic testing can also confirm the condition and aid in early detection.

Overview of Dissecting Aortic Aneurysms

Dissecting aortic aneurysms are critical cardiovascular emergencies. They are a severe form of blood vessel disorder. Understanding their nature, types, causes, and symptoms is essential. Marfan Syndrome and the Risk of Dissecting Aortic Aneurysm

Overview and Categories

A dissecting aortic aneurysm occurs when a tear in the inner aortic wall allows blood to enter between the layers. It is classified into two types: Type A, involving the ascending aorta, and Type B, affecting the descending aorta.

Factors and Underlying Causes

Aortic dissection can result from various factors, with high blood pressure being a major cause that strains the aorta. Conditions such as Marfan Syndrome increase the risk, along with arterial hardening, genetic factors, and trauma.

Signs and Early Indicators

Recognizing early symptoms of aortic dissection is crucial for prompt treatment. Watch for sudden, intense chest or back pain that may radiate, along with difficulty breathing, a weak pulse in one arm, or stroke symptoms. Immediate medical attention is essential.

How Marfan Syndrome Raises the Risk of Dissecting Aortic Aneurysm

Individuals with Marfan syndrome encounter significant health issues due to weakened connective tissues. A major concern is their heightened risk of aortic aneurysms, stemming from genetic and structural abnormalities in their connective tissue.

Link Between Connective Tissue Disorders and Aortic Aneurysms

Marfan syndrome results from a gene mutation that causes defective connective tissue, weakening the aorta’s structure. This increases the risk of heart issues such as aortic dissections, as the fragile aortic wall struggles to withstand blood pressure.

Tracking and Maintaining Aortic Health

For individuals with Marfan Syndrome, monitoring aortic health is crucial to prevent serious issues such as aortic dissections or aneurysms. Regular heart check-ups and adjusting treatments when necessary are essential.

Routine Imaging and Monitoring

Regular monitoring is essential for detecting aortic dilation. Doctors rely on echocardiograms and MRIs to assess aortic health and identify issues early.

This enables doctors to respond quickly if something appears concerning, helping prevent serious problems. Marfan Syndrome and the Risk of Dissecting Aortic Aneurysm

Medications and Lifestyle Changes

Beta-blockers are effective in managing Marfan syndrome by reducing blood pressure and heart rate, which helps slow the expansion of the aorta.

Doctors may also recommend angiotensin receptor blockers (ARBs) for additional protection.

Adjusting your lifestyle can make a difference. Avoid strenuous activities that strain the aorta, maintain a healthy weight, eat nutritious foods, and follow your doctor’s recommended exercises to strengthen your heart.

Treatment Approaches for Dissecting Aortic Aneurysms

Treating dissecting aortic aneurysms involves repairing the aorta and lowering associated risks. Various approaches exist, from open surgery to minimally invasive procedures. Understanding these options enables informed decisions for patients and healthcare providers.

Surgical Procedures

Aortic surgery is a common treatment for aneurysms, involving an incision in the chest or abdomen to access the damaged aorta. The surgeon may remove the affected section and replace it with a synthetic graft, especially when less invasive options are unsuitable.

Minimally Invasive Techniques

For some patients, minimally invasive options such as endovascular repair are preferable. This procedure involves a small incision and the placement of a stent graft via a catheter, resulting in less strain on the body, faster recovery, and fewer complications. It is most effective for specific aneurysm types.
